Below the Line’s 2021 Film Crafts Awards Round-up

-

With many awards groups, whether it be the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ences or various technical guilds and societies preparing to vote for the best motion pictures of 2020 over the next two months, this seemed like a good time to collect all of Below the Line’s coverage and interviews with the very talented crafts people in the mix into one convenient location.

We’ve separated everything into categories, so if you’re only interested in one particular craft, you can go there and see what we have to offer. Below the Line’s amazing writing team has been working overtime over the past few months to offer a variety of feature interviews with how some of these movies were made. Edward Douglas has written about movies for print and the internet for over 20 years, specializing in box office analysis, reviews, and interviews. Currently, he writes features for Below the Line and Above the Line, acting as Associate Editor for the former and Interim Editor for the latter.
